What companies run services between Caterham, England and Dagenham Dock, England?

Southern operates a train from Caterham to London Bridge hourly. Tickets cost £9–19 and the journey takes 49 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Caterham Valley to Dagenham Dock Terminus via Purley / Downlands Precinct, Aldwych / Kingsway, Aldwych, Barking Town Centre, and Vicarage Field Shopping Centre in around 3h 30m.
